WebFeb 8, 2024 · Mouth guards cushion hard blows to the teeth and jaw. They also protect the soft tissues of your lips, tongue, cheeks, and gums from being sliced by your teeth. Some believe they may offer a little shock absorption to protect you from concussion as well. But Dr. Mitola says there are other types of … WebJan 25, 2024 · The truth is, your night guard itself does not contain anything that will directly cause cavities. However, how you care for and wear your night guard can contribute to the development of cavities. WebChlorine, in fact, does not cause tooth discoloration. One reason why swimmers may have yellow teeth is due to the intake of sports drinks. These beverages are often high in sugar and acids, which can lead to enamel erosion and tooth decay, resulting in yellowed teeth.
